Pittsburgh Pirates vs Philadelphia Phillies Preview
Today's Starting Matchup
Today's starting pitching matchup features Pittsburgh Pirates's Bubba Chandler (3-7, 4.42 ERA) against Philadelphia Phillies's Cristopher Sánchez (9-3, 2.13 ERA).
Philadelphia Phillies's Cristopher Sánchez posts an elite 2.13 ERA this season, while Bubba Chandler has been league-average at 4.42. There is a clear gap in starting pitching quality.
Advanced metrics: Bubba Chandler — FIP 4.63, K% 20.9%, 79.3 IP / Cristopher Sánchez — FIP 2.36, K% 28.3%, 110.0 IP
Team Season Comparison
2026 season record: Pittsburgh Pirates 43-42 (.506), Philadelphia Phillies 47-38 (.553).
Recent form: Pittsburgh Pirates on a 2-game win streak, Philadelphia Phillies on a 1-game losing streak.
Based on starting pitching, Philadelphia Phillies holds the edge.
